Following the merger with its competitor Sprint on April 1, 2020, TMUS is the second largest mobile communications provider in the U.S. market (in terms of customers) and serves almost 100 million customers. T- Mobile US currently operates the only nationwide 5th generation (5G) cellular network in the US .
